Sim Racers 4 Life welcomes you to another of our tipycal Fun Events. This time we race the Renault 3.5 in the Streets of Macau. The portuguese chinese Montecarlo, Macau is a contrast of a very long straight and very narrow and slow-demanding corners. Driving the Renault 3.5, a car with 3 aero packs and DRS, will make for a real challenge here.

Hope you don't mean the F3.5 because even though I was really concentrating and driving really really slow and had TrackIR to look into the corner it was impossible for me LOL :o RE: Sim Racers 4 Life - Fun Event - Formula Renault 3.5 at Macau - gorgias1976 - 23-07-2016 There must be something wrong about your car Rik. As Edwin says it's quite doable. In my practices last week I found it rather comfortable to do it. Brake early at the left and when close to the front wall apply full lock to the right, no throttle at all. I always found the room to do it, but always being very carefull there.
